10 Most Visit Attraction on your Golden Triangle Tour

If you will have a look on map you can see the Delhi- Agra- Jaipur form a triangle and as it has many tourist places so, this circuit is called as Golden triangle. And probably this circuit attracts more tourists to have Golden triangle tour.

As golden triangle include three beauties of India, the heartaking beauty of Taj Mahal of Agra, the Rajputana royalness of Jaipur and the capital of India Delhi. So you can have awesome  These three cities are bunch of history, culture, and heritage.

Delhi: When it comes about Golden triangle tour, the political capital of India Delhi is the first place who welcomes tourists to explore the mughals in India. There are two parts of Delhi Old Delhi and New Delhi. Delhi has everything from old historical charm to modern wonder with high rise building, shopping malls and busy street.

Places to visit in Delhi: Jama masjid, Red fort, Akshardham temple, India gate, Lotus temple

Jama Masjid:  Jama Masjid is the largest Mosque of India. Was built by Mughal Emperor Shah Jahan situated on Old Delhi.

Red Fort: Red Fort was built in 1639 by the Mughal emperor Shah Jahan. Red fort was home to most Mughal emperors for almost 200 years and it it’s suited at centre of Delhi.

It is open from sunrise to sunset. After one hour of opening there you can enjoy the sound and light show.

Akshardham temple: Akshardham is known as the world’s largest comprehensive Hindu temple by the Guinness world record. This temple is known for its aesthetic beauty, unique exhibitions, architecture, culture and history.

India Gate: India Gate is a war memorial structure suited in Delhi and it is landmark of patriotic history for Indians. You can enjoy sunset by sitting in the garden or can take walk and enjoy the street foods.

Lotus temple:  Lotus temple is one of the most Iconic structure in India. Lotus temple is known for its beautiful flower like architecture and marvelous ambiance.

Agra: Agra is the second destination of Golden triangle tour. Agra the city of Taj Mahal was the capital of Mughal Empire in India. Agra is the city which has incredibly rich in architectural beauty, with great monument which was built over the years by successive emperors. Also don’t miss the taste of Agra’s petha.

Places to visit in Agra: Taj Mahal, Agra Fort

Taj Mahal: Taj Mahal was built by mughal emperor Shah Jahan in the memories of his beloved wife Mumtaz. It is the mausoleum which has tomb of Mumtaz and Shah Jahan himself. Taj Mahal is built in white marble, precious stones and it is decorated with carvings and calligraphy. Taj Mahal is open for visitors from sunrise to sunset. Taj Mahal’s structure is known to change its hues in tune with the sun. it is open 6 days of week except Friday.

Agra fort: Agra fort has the direct view of Taj Mahal, here you will get to know the history of Shah Jahan’s death.

Jaipur: Jaipur is the last destination of golden triangle tour and it is known as pink city, it is capital of Rajasthan. It is perfect for photography (also for wildlife photography), sightseeing and entrainment. Jaipur has monuments with great architecturally beauty and impressive history. Rather than golden triangle tour you can have Golden triangle Ranthambore tour where you can enjoy wildlife sanctuaries and bird watch.
Jaipur is known for its royalness and delicious Rajasthani food.

Places to visit in Jaipur: City Palace, Hawa Mahal, Amer fort.

City Palace: City Palace is the place where you came to know about the lifestyle of King’s and Queen’s. The great Palace with colorful walls and great beauty of architecture. At night you can enjoy the light show and Rajasthani folk dance and music. The city palace of the pink city is the perfect specimen of Rajasthan culture.

Hawa Mahal: Hawa Mahal the Palace of wind act as air conditioner by passing cool air by the windows, it is perfect retreat for summers. These windows are also used for women’s of palace to look outside to street without showing themselves. The architecture is amazing, the windows are resembles the crown of Lord Krishna.

Amer Fort: Amer fort is also known as Amber fort. Amber Fort was the capital of Rajput’s. This fort is completely made of red sandstone and white marbles. The Palace is enhanced by the Maota Lake which is just infront of palace. By visiting to this place you will came to know about the history of Rajput’s. Connected to Amer fort there is Nahargarh fort from here you can have view of whole Jaipur city. At night you will amazed by the view.
